The  Lenovo ThinkPad x100e as expected runs AMD Athlon processor.The ThinkPad x100e features : an 11.6-inch @ 1366 x 768 Display (200 nits), AMD Athlon MV-40 processor,160 / 250 / 320GB Hard disk, 4GB memory, 3 USB 2.0 ports, Card Reader, Ethernet, Wi-Fi b/g, audio jacks, Optional Bluetooth and WWAN, HD Audio, stereo speakers and 0.3MP Webcam. It will be available with XP Home, XP Professional,  Windows 7 Starter, Home Premium or Professional as OS. The keyboard is spill-resistant. It weighs 1.5kg and comes bundled with a 6-cell battery (3-cell battery is also available). You will be able to get 5 hours with the 6-cell and 2.5 hours with the 3-cell battery.You get two way to control the mouse, either by using the trackball or by using its multi-touch trackpad.
